Abstract : The automobile exterior noise was predicted by near-field acoustic holography (NAH) and spatial transformation of sound field (STSF) method. The basic theory of the spatial transformation of sound field was elaborated. A measuring system of near-field acoustic holography was constructed, and the error of the NAH measuring system was adjusted. The NAH data at the both sides of the vehicle were measured on a drum tester in a semi-anechoic room at the condition of Gear 2 and 55 km/h.
